What is the Elbow Brace by Push Sports?

The Elbow Brace by Push Sports is designed to apply pressure to the forearm muscles - via a pad on the inside - which relieves the pressure on the tendon attachments, alleviating pain and stimulating healing of tennis or golfer’s elbow. It helps prevent the conditions from worsening resulting in exercising with a feeling of assurance.

 

How does the Elbow Brace work?

If you repeat the same movements over and over again, f.i. during tennis or golf, you are likely to over-strain the tendons and make them swollen and inflamed. This can make even the most basic movements very painful such as bending your arm, griping a small object such as a pen, or twisting your forearm, for instance when opening a door. 

That is when our elbow brace by Push Sports comes in handy. If you strap the brace around your arm, the pads exercise targeted compression on the affected area of the arm muscle, relieving pressure on the tendon attachments. If you suffer from a tennis elbow, the yellow pad on the inside of the brace should be placed on the outer muscle - 6 cm below the elbow - and in the case of a golfer’s elbow pain, it should be positioned on the inside muscle.

The buckle should always be placed away from the crease of the elbow. When tightening the clasp, ensure the strap is tightened enough to feel compression when the arm is bent, and the muscles flexed or tightened. There should be no pressure in the relaxed position.

Indications for use of the elbow support

The Elbow Brace by Push Sports is recommended for:

  • Bursitis
  • Golfer's elbow pain or epicondylitis
  • Sprains and strains
  • Tendonitis of the forearm and extensor muscles
  • Tennis elbow pain

It is ideal for tennis players and golfers who require precision support for high impact activity.
